What Is A Crumb Cake?

A crumb cake is a type of cake that is characterized by its rich, buttery texture and a generous layer of crumbly topping.

The topping, made from ingredients like flour, sugar, butter, and spices, creates a sweet, crunchy contrast to the soft and moist cake beneath it.

Often flavored with vanilla or cinnamon, crumb cakes are typically enjoyed as a dessert or a snack with coffee or tea. They are a beloved treat in American baking, known for their comforting, homey appeal.

How To Prepare Vanilla Crumb Cake?

Preparation Time: 20 minutes

Cooking Time: 50 minutes

Total Time: 1 hour 10 minutes

Course: Dessert

Cuisine: American

Calories: Approximately 450 calories per serving (based on 12 servings)

Yield: 12 servings

Kitchen Utensils

  • 9-inch round or square baking pan
  • Mixing bowls
  • Whisk
  • Electric mixer (optional)
  • Spatula
  • Measuring cups and spoons
  • Cooling rack

Ingredients

For the Crumb Topping:

  • 1 ¾ cups cake flour
  • ⅓ cup light brown sugar, packed
  • ¾ te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
  • ⅓ cup granulated sugar
  • ¼ teaspoon kosher salt

For the Cake Batter:

  • 2 ¼ cups cake flour (unsifted)
  • 6 tablespoons unsalted butter (at room temperature)
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• ¾ cup sugar
  • 1 ½ te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• 2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ract

How To Make Vanilla Crumb Cake

1. Preheat Oven & Prepare Pan

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a 9-inch round or square baking pan.

2. Make the Crumb Topping

In a medium-sized bowl, combine the cake flour, brown sugar, ground cinnamon, granulated sugar, and kosher salt. Stir to combine. Add the melted butter and mix with a fork or your hands until the mixture forms a crumbly texture. Set aside.

3. Make the Cake Batter

In a separate large mixing bowl, cream the butter and sugar together using an electric mixer until light and fluffy. Add the eggs, one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.

4. Combine Dry Ingredients

In a small bowl, whisk together the cake flour, baking powder, baking soda, ground cinnamon, and salt.

5. Mix Wet and Dry Ingredients

Add the dry ingredients to the butter mixture alternately with the sour cream, starting and ending with the dry ingredients. Mix until just combined.

6. Assemble the Cake

Pour the cake batter into the prepared pan and spread it evenly with a spatula. Evenly distribute the crumb topping over the cake batter.

7. Bake

Bake for 45-50 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ean or with a few moist crumbs.

8. Cool & Serve

Let the cake cool in the pan for about 10 minutes, then remove from the pan and place on a cooling rack. Allow the cake to cool completely before serving.

Unique Tips To Your Vanilla Crumb Cake

➤ Allow butter, eggs, and sour cream to reach room temperature before mixing. This ensures a smoother batter and helps achieve a lighter, fluffier texture.

➤ Once the dry ingredients are added, mix just until combined. Over mixing can develop excess gluten, leading to a dense, bread-like texture instead of a tender crumb.

➤ Adding sour cream or Greek yogurt to the batter not only moistens the cake but also imparts a subtle tang, balancing the sweetness and enhancing flavor.

➤ Ensure your baking powder and baking soda are fresh. Test their potency by adding a small amount to vinegar (for baking soda) or water (for baking powder); they should bubble vigorously if still active.

➤ For a soft, cookie-like crumb topping, use melted butter instead of softened butter. This creates a moist, cohesive texture that bakes into a tender, sweet layer.

➤ Enhance the flavor profile by incorporating a teaspoon of nutmeg or cardamom into the crumb topping. These spices add depth and complexity to the cake’s taste

➤ Baking the cake at 325°F (163°C) allows it to cook more evenly, preventing the edges from drying out while ensuring the center remains moist and tender.

Storage And Shelf Life

Vanilla crumb cake can be stored at room temperature in an airtight container for up to 3 days, keeping it fresh and moist.

For longer shelf life, you can refrigerate the cake, where it will stay good for about 5 days. If you’d like to keep it even longer, wrap the cake tightly in plastic wrap or foil and freeze it for up to 3 months.

To enjoy, simply thaw at room temperature or warm individual slices in the microwave for a few seconds.

FAQs About Vanilla Crumb Cake

Can I substitute sour cream in the cake batter?

Yes, you can use plain yogurt or buttermilk as a substitute for sour cream. Both will maintain the cake’s moist texture and slight tang.

How can I make the crumb topping more crunchy?

To get a crunchier topping, add a tablespoon of granulated sugar or use brown sugar in the crumb mixture. You can also bake it a bit longer, but be sure not to overdo it.

Can I make the cake gluten-free?

Yes, you can use a gluten-free flour blend in place of regular cake flour. Just make sure the blend includes xanthan gum to help with texture.

Is it okay to add chocolate chips to the batter?

Absolutely! Adding chocolate chips will give the cake a deliciously rich flavor, enhancing the sweetness and texture of each bite.

Can I make the crumb cake 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the cake a day or two in advance. Just store it properly in an airtight container, and it will stay fresh and flavorful. Reheat individual slices for the best texture!
